ORM Favorit ASP.NET
Basis data adalah hal yang pasti digunakan dalam mengembangkan sistem informasi. Saat ini pendekatan yang paling umum adalah menggunakan object relational mapping (ORM). ORM memiliki berbagai opsi penerapan yakni:
- XPO (Express Persistent Objects). Framework ini framework
- Entity Framework Core: Framework ini sering dibandingkan dengan XPO karena keduanya adalah ORM (Object-Relational Mapping). EF Core memiliki dukungan luas untuk berbagai database dan sering digunakan dalam pengembangan aplikasi modern
- NHibernate: Framework ORM yang matang dan fleksibel, cocok untuk aplikasi yang membutuhkan kontrol lebih besar atas pemetaan objek ke database
- Dapper: Micro ORM yang ringan dan cepat, ideal untuk aplikasi yang membutuhkan performa tinggi tanpa kompleksitas tambahan.
- LLBLGen Pro: Framework ORM yang mendukung berbagai database dan menawarkan fitur-fitur canggih untuk pemetaan objek.
Pada tahap ini proses pemilihan ORM bukanlah hal yang sulit. By default, EF Core adalah yang paling disarankan. Why We Recommend EF Core over XPO for New Development . Jika kamu hendak bertanya bagian mana untuk memulai semuanya maka bisa memulai dengan Comparison With Other Methodologies | XAF: Cross-Platform .NET App UI & Web API |
Tidak ada komentar